Gene A crosses over 16.5 percent of the time with gene B. Gene B crosses over 4.5 percent of the time with gene C. Crossing over occurs 21 percent of the time between gene A and gene C.
1) List the genes in the correct order.
2) Describe the relative distances between them.
3) Explain how you arrived at your answers.
